It was a beautiful Sunday for our High School Division 2 SSS event LA to Santa Barbara at Zuma Beach Tower 10. Waves were about 3 to 4 feet and clean with a nice offshore breeze that lasted till the afternoon. With a crazy El Nino winter and lots of cancellations all the teams were fired up to have some decent surf especially Agoura taking the overall team win with 56.5 points defeating Samo/CC with 33.5 points. Surfing solid and consistent all day and taking the win in both the Men’s Shortboard and the Men’s Longboard final was Joel Bishop from Arroyo Grande. Winning the Woman’s Shortboard final was Claire Bardin from Loyola and taking first in the Woman’s Longboard final was Nikki Katz from Agoura. Last, but certainly not least, for the second contest in a row taking the win in the Body board final was Ryan Pierson from Villanova.
